*Obituary
Springdale News
Tuesday, April 11, 1978

ORVILLE W. ASH
Orville William Ash, 72, 405 N. Arkansas St., Rogers, died April 10 at his home. Born Feb. 27, 1906, at Mondale, he was the son of Allen and Josephine Haddock Ash and a member of Rogers Assembly of God. He was a retired employee of Rogers Street Department.

Survivors include his wife, Mrs. Dora Dean Ash of the home; four sons, Howard Ash of Pea Ridge, Kenneth Ash of Rogers, Don Ash of Rossville, Ill., and Ronald Ash of Springdale; one daughter, Mrs. Doris Ward of Rogers; one brother, Fay Ash of Eureka Springs; two sisters, Mrs. Florence Capps of Eureka Springs and Mrs. Grace Martin of Garfield; 11 grandchildren and two great-grandchildren.

Services will be at 2 p.m. Wednesday in the Rogers chapel of Burns Funeral Home with the Rev. Don Smothers officiating. Burial will be in Ruddick's Cemetery under the direction of Burns. Visitation hours will be 6-8 p.m. today in the Rogers chapel.

*Obituary
The Morning News of Northwest Arkansas
Saturday, October 8, 2005

Dora D. Maxwell
ROGERS — Dora Dean Maxwell, 85, of Rogers died Oct. 6, 2005. She was born Feb. 6,1920, in Rogers to William Henry and Nora Catherine Myers. She enjoyed music, gardening and arts and crafts. She was preoeded in death by her husbands, Orville Ash, and Earl MaXwell, and one son, Howard Dean Ash.

Survivors include three sons, Kenneth Ash of Pea Ridge, Donald Ash of Bethel Heights and Ronald Ash of Rogers; one daughter, Doris Varnell and husband Ken of Avoca; one brother, Harold Myers of Pea Ridge; two sisters, Izella Hendricks of Marysville, Calif. and Hazel Clanton of Bakersfield, Calif,; 12 grandchildren; many great-grandchildren.

Services will be at 2 p.m. Monday at Rollins Funeral Home in Rcgers with Robert Ward officiating.

Burial will be in Ruddick Cemetery.

In lieu of flowers, memorials may be made to the Bradford House.
